Service Definition and Scope
Airport-to-airport service is all about transporting goods between the departure and arrival airports, leaving out the ground transportation to and from those airports. This straightforward service is perfect for exporters who already have a reliable logistics setup or for those who can manage airport pickups themselves. It includes cargo acceptance at the origin airport, air transport, and notifications about cargo availability at the destination airport.
Cost Advantages and Limitations
One of the biggest perks of this service is the significant cost savings. By skipping the first-mile pickup and last-mile delivery fees, you can typically cut down your total costs by ₹15-25 per kg compared to door-to-door services. However, keep in mind that shippers will need to handle ground transportation, customs clearance at the destination, and coordinate with various service providers. Freight forwarding companies often suggest this option for regular exporters who are shipping over 500kg.
Operational Considerations
When it comes to airport-to-airport shipments, timing is everything. You’ll need to coordinate cargo pickups within the free storage period, which usually lasts 48-72 hours, to avoid incurring storage fees of $5-15 per day. Exporters should provide clear pickup instructions, ensure all documentation is in order for customs clearance at the destination, and keep in touch with consignees. This service shines when there are established trade relationships and reliable handling capabilities at the destination.
